发布于 2003-04-16 10:29:19
0楼
我把程序做了修改,可是还是不能实现通讯,再帮我看看好吗?
NETWORK 1 //网络题目 (单行)
LD SM0.0
MOVB 9, SMB30
MOVB 16#E4, SMB87
MOVB 36, SMB88
MOVB 35, SMB89
MOVW +1000, SMW92
MOVB 35, SMB94
RCV VB100, 0
NETWORK 2
LD SM0.0
ATCH INT_0, 23
VB端:
Private Sub Form_Load()
Dim a$(10)
With MSComm1
.CommPort = 2
.Settings = "9600,n,8,1"
.OutBufferCount = 0
.InBufferCount = 0
.InputLen = 0
.RThreshold = 1
.PortOpen = True
End With
Text1.Text = ""
a$(1) = "$"
a$(10) = "#"
For x = 2 To 9
a$(x) = "1"
Next x
End Sub
Private Sub MSComm1_OnComm()
If MSComm1.Output = "#" Then Text1.Text = "Success"
End Sub
Private Sub Send_Click()
For x = 1 To 10
MSComm1.Output = a$(x)
Next x
End Sub